Environment-friendly and economical painting and coating technologies will play an important role in securing the future success of manufacturing companies competing on a national and international level, particularly in view of the increasingly stringent requirements and limits imposed by European environmental law.
The current focus is on the European Solvents Directive, which applies to such sectors as the automotive, agricultural machinery and aircraft industries as well as shipbuilding and the construction of wind turbines. All paint facilities in Germany must operate according to this directive. While large companies have sufficient experience in adapting to such regulations, the process poses a considerable challenge for small and medium-sized enterprises. Furthermore, the problem of implementing these rules is frequently passed down from large companies to their suppliers, often small and medium-sized enterprises by requesting products that have already undergone full surface treatment.
